Regularly cleaning and maintaining your waders improves breathability, maintains waterproof performance, and helps your waders last longer.
Be sure to clean your waders throughout the season. We recommend washing after every outing, especially when hunting or fishing in mud, clay, or saltwater (even a simple hose-down is better than nothing). When possible, complete the steps below to prolong the life of your waders and enjoy maximum performance.
• Hose or brush off excess dirt and debris.
• Fill your bathtub with warm water. Add in a liquid detergent that’s specifically designed for technical garments, such as Grangers Performance Wash.
• Lay waders flat in the bathtub and scrub with a soft bristle brush inside and outside of waders.
• Rinse off waders and hang upside down.
• While the waders are still damp, apply a spray on Durable Water Repellent treatment, such as Grangers Performance Repel Plus. For best results, dry with a blow dryer on a medium setting waving about 6 to 8 inches above the garment. NOTE: Applying heat too closely or for too long can damage fabric.
• Dry waders completely by hanging upside down from the boots. Do not store damp or wet, or mildew buildup could damage fabric.
• POST-SEASON WADER CARE TIPS
• Place a little dab of zipper lube on both sides near the closing end of the zipper
• Open and close a few times in order to fully distribute zipper lube along the teeth
• A little goes a long way—be sure to wipe off excess or else it will collect dirt
• Continue to lubricate when the zipper gets stiff or before storing your hunting waders at the end of the season
• Store with the zipper closed in order to reduce strain
If you hunt or fish in brackish or saltwater, we highly recommend completely hosing off your waders after each use.
Before storing your waders at the end of the season, be sure to thoroughly clean and dry them first to prevent damage to the fabric and mildew buildup. Find more hunting gear storage tips here.

The following rates do not include shipping fees.
• Depending on Severity: Tears/Patched/Pinholes // $30 - $70
• Boot Replacement due to wear // $100 - $120
• Suspender Replacement due to wear // $40
• End of Season Service* // $125 // Complete inspection service includes: Pressure test, pinhole leak identification (first 4 patches are free), and boot leak identification
*End of Season Servicing fee is for testing and damage identification. If we discover an issue covered by warranty, you’ll only be charged for the original End of Season Servicing fee. How long your waders last depends on a number of different factors, including how often you use them, the type of terrain you hunt or fish in, and how hard you use them, among others. We designed our SITKA waders to be extremely durable and totally repairable, meaning that with proper care and regular maintenance, your waders should last you for several seasons.
